Tony, unable to sleep, takes a tranquilizer along with barbiturates. The combined action of the drugs prove to be fatal and kill him. This condition resulting from the combination of two depressants taken at a time is known as _________
a. potentiation
b. chipping
c. tolerance
d. dependence
Answer: a
